Valencia’s Copa del Rey quarter-final hopes ended in dramatic fashion as Nigerian striker Umar Sadiq scored for both sides in a 2-1 defeat to Athletic Bilbao at the [Mestalla](https://livestatus.de/index.php?title=Benutzer:ZelmaHatchett) on Wednesday. Bilbao advanced to the semifinals thanks to a stoppage-time winner from Iñaki Williams. +

The Super Eagles forward endured a roller-coaster night, inadvertently giving Athletic the lead before later restoring parity, only for Bilbao to snatch victory deep in added time in a thrilling Spanish Cup tie. +
+
The contest started with an unusual twist when Sadiq, attempting to clear a dangerous free-kick in the 26th minute, saw the ball loop into his own net, handing Athletic Bilbao an early advantage. +
+
Valencia responded strongly. Nine minutes later, Sadiq made amends for his earlier misfortune when he capitalised on a loose ball from Athletic goalkeeper Alex Padilla and calmly finished into an empty net to level for Los Che on 35 minutes. +
+
The second half saw chances at both ends, including a [missed penalty](http://familie-ulmer-home.de/index.php?title=Benutzer:Sharyn4159) by Athletic that could have changed the game’s momentum. As regulation time loomed, it appeared extra time might be needed. +
+
However, deep into time, substitute Nico Williams broke forward and delivered a precise cross for his brother Iñaki, who steered a first-time finish past the Valencia goalkeeper in the 96th minute to send Athletic into the last four. +
+
The defeat ends Valencia’s run in the Copa del Rey and leaves Sadiq reflecting on a night of mixed fortunes, while [Athletic Bilbao](https://animeautochess.com/index.php/User:RosalindaDechain) continue their push for silverware. +
